George S. Palmer to Loomis T. Palmer, 19 December 186X
Stevenson Ala Dec 19th
Dear Brother
Having just returned from Nashville where I have been with some prisoners I found two letters one from you and one from home both of them were quite welcome father and mother were well when they wrote they wrote that Rhoda was married Lura poor thing ought to get spliced before it is too late we are having pretty good times here doing Provost Duty also guarding trains on the Memphis R.R. there are thousands of acres of cotton remain unpicked around here on account of the niggers running off Edwin Black was in here a little while ago he is well and sends his regards to his cousins I have / not heard from Frank in some time I wish he was more punctual in his correspondence I wrote an answer to Billy Adams which I presume he as got by this time it was verry cold here last night the ground froze hard we havent had any snow yet old farmers say that there is hardly any snow in this part of the country they never see a sleigh down in this country now Loomis dont let your angry passions rise for we have to submit to our superior officers whether we like them or not the time will soon come when you will be on an equal with with any of them remember that our parents would feel bad to hear that we had got into trouble with any of our officers we have some piss pots for officers but I can get along with them better by doing about right we are going to a / ball to night of course the Provost guard will go come Loomis wont you be here to night I will now draw to a close hoping this will find you as it leaves me in good health hoping we may meet around the fireside of our parents so good bye
From your affect Brother
Geo S Palmer
Write soon
To Loomis
